model-ds003Model001.html 11 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186187188189190191192193194195196197198199200201202203204205206207208209210211212213214215216217218219220221222223224225226227228229230231232233234235236237238239240241242243244245246247248249250251252253254255256257258259260261262263264265266267268269270271272273274275276277278279280281282283284285286287288289290291292293294295296297298299300301302303304305306307308309310311312313314315316317318319320321322323324325326327328329330331332333334335336337338339340341342343344345346347348349350351352353354355356357358359360361362363364365366367368369370371372373374375376377378379380381382383384385386387388389390391392393394395396397398399400401402403404405406407408409410411412413414415416417418419
  1. <?xml version="1.0" encoding="utf-8" ?>
  2. <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
  3. <html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en">
  4. <head>
  5. <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
  6. <title>FitLins - -level report</title>
  7. <style type="text/css">
  8. .sub-report-title {}
  9. .summary-heading {}
  10. .run-title {}
  11. .elem-title {}
  12. .elem-desc {}
  13. .elem-filename {}
  14. .warning {
  15. border: 1px solid #ffaaaa;
  16. background: #ffe8e8;
  17. padding: 0.8em;
  18. }
  19. summary.heading-1 {
  20. font-size: 12pt;
  21. font-weight: bold;
  22. }
  23. summary.heading-2 {
  24. font-size: 11pt;
  25. font-weight: bold;
  26. }
  27. </style>
  28. </head>
  29. <body>
  30. <div id="summary">
  31. <h1 class="sub-report-title">Summary</h1>
  32. <ul class="elem-desc">
  33. <li>Dataset: Rhyme judgment (doi:<a href="https://doi.org/10.18112/openneuro.ds000003.v1.0.0">10.18112/openneuro.ds000003.v1.0.0</a>)</li>
  34. <li>Model: ds003_model001</li>
  35. <li>Participants (3): 01, 02, 03
  36. </ul>
  37. </div>
  38. <div id="model">
  39. <h1 class="sub-report-title">Model</h1>
  40. <details>
  41. <summary>Model specification</summary>
  42. <pre>{
  43. "bids_model_version": "1.0.0",
  44. "description": "",
  45. "edges": [
  46. {
  47. "destination": "t-test",
  48. "filter": {
  49. "contrast": [
  50. "task_vs_baseline",
  51. "word_gt_pseudo"
  52. ]
  53. },
  54. "source": "subject"
  55. },
  56. {
  57. "destination": "F-test",
  58. "filter": {
  59. "contrast": [
  60. "trial_type.word",
  61. "trial_type.pseudoword"
  62. ]
  63. },
  64. "source": "subject"
  65. }
  66. ],
  67. "input": {
  68. "task": "rhymejudgment"
  69. },
  70. "name": "ds003_model001",
  71. "nodes": [
  72. {
  73. "contrasts": [
  74. {
  75. "condition_list": [
  76. "trial_type.word",
  77. "trial_type.pseudoword"
  78. ],
  79. "name": "word_gt_pseudo",
  80. "test": "t",
  81. "weights": [
  82. 1,
  83. -1
  84. ]
  85. },
  86. {
  87. "condition_list": [
  88. "trial_type.word",
  89. "trial_type.pseudoword"
  90. ],
  91. "name": "task_vs_baseline",
  92. "test": "t",
  93. "weights": [
  94. 0.5,
  95. 0.5
  96. ]
  97. }
  98. ],
  99. "dummy_contrasts": {
  100. "conditions": [
  101. "trial_type.word",
  102. "trial_type.pseudoword"
  103. ],
  104. "test": "t"
  105. },
  106. "group_by": [
  107. "subject"
  108. ],
  109. "level": "run",
  110. "model": {
  111. "x": [
  112. "trial_type.word",
  113. "trial_type.pseudoword",
  114. "framewise_displacement",
  115. "trans_x",
  116. "trans_y",
  117. "trans_z",
  118. "rot_x",
  119. "rot_y",
  120. "rot_z",
  121. "a_comp_cor_00",
  122. "a_comp_cor_01",
  123. "a_comp_cor_02",
  124. "a_comp_cor_03",
  125. "a_comp_cor_04",
  126. "a_comp_cor_05",
  127. 1
  128. ]
  129. },
  130. "name": "subject",
  131. "transformations": {
  132. "instructions": [
  133. {
  134. "input": [
  135. "trial_type"
  136. ],
  137. "name": "Factor"
  138. },
  139. {
  140. "input": [
  141. "trial_type.word",
  142. "trial_type.pseudoword"
  143. ],
  144. "model": "spm",
  145. "name": "Convolve"
  146. }
  147. ],
  148. "transformer": "pybids-transforms-v1"
  149. }
  150. },
  151. {
  152. "dummy_contrasts": {
  153. "test": "t"
  154. },
  155. "group_by": [
  156. "contrast"
  157. ],
  158. "level": "dataset",
  159. "model": {
  160. "type": "glm",
  161. "x": [
  162. 1
  163. ]
  164. },
  165. "name": "t-test"
  166. },
  167. {
  168. "contrasts": [
  169. {
  170. "condition_list": [
  171. "trial_type.word",
  172. "trial_type.pseudoword"
  173. ],
  174. "name": "any_words",
  175. "test": "F",
  176. "weights": [
  177. [
  178. 1,
  179. 0
  180. ],
  181. [
  182. 0,
  183. 1
  184. ]
  185. ]
  186. }
  187. ],
  188. "group_by": [],
  189. "level": "dataset",
  190. "model": {
  191. "type": "glm",
  192. "x": [
  193. "trial_type.word",
  194. "trial_type.pseudoword"
  195. ]
  196. },
  197. "name": "F-test"
  198. }
  199. ]
  200. }</pre>
  201. </details>
  202. <!-- { % for node in nodes % } -->
  203. <h2>Subject level</h2>
  204. <!-- { % if loop.first %} -->
  205. <h3>Design matrices</h3>
  206. <p>A design matrix was generated for each subject. All but the
  207. first are collapsed, but each should be inspected for correctness.
  208. <details open>
  209. <summary class="heading-1">Subject: 01</summary>
  210. <div class="warning">
  211. The following confounds had NaN values for the first volume: framewise_displacement.
  212. The mean of non-zero values for the remaining entries was imputed.
  213. If another strategy is desired, it must be explicitly specified in
  214. the model.
  215. </div>
  216. <img src="sub-01/figures/level-run_sub-01_design.svg" />
  217. <h4>Correlation matrix</h4>
  218. <p>The correlation matrix of a design matrix shows the correlation between
  219. each pair of regressors. Very high or low correlations among variables of
  220. interest (top left) or between variables of interest and nuisance regressors
  221. (top right) can indicate deficiency in the design. High correlations among
  222. nuisance regressors will generally have little effect on the model.
  223. </p>
  224. <img src="sub-01/figures/level-run_sub-01_corr.svg" />
  225. </details>
  226. <details>
  227. <summary><em>...</em></summary>
  228. <details>
  229. <summary class="heading-1">Subject: 02</summary>
  230. <div class="warning">
  231. The following confounds had NaN values for the first volume: framewise_displacement.
  232. The mean of non-zero values for the remaining entries was imputed.
  233. If another strategy is desired, it must be explicitly specified in
  234. the model.
  235. </div>
  236. <img src="sub-02/figures/level-run_sub-02_design.svg" />
  237. <h4>Correlation matrix</h4>
  238. <img src="sub-02/figures/level-run_sub-02_corr.svg" />
  239. </details>
  240. <details>
  241. <summary class="heading-1">Subject: 03</summary>
  242. <div class="warning">
  243. The following confounds had NaN values for the first volume: framewise_displacement.
  244. The mean of non-zero values for the remaining entries was imputed.
  245. If another strategy is desired, it must be explicitly specified in
  246. the model.
  247. </div>
  248. <img src="sub-03/figures/level-run_sub-03_design.svg" />
  249. <h4>Correlation matrix</h4>
  250. <img src="sub-03/figures/level-run_sub-03_corr.svg" />
  251. </details>
  252. </details>
  253. <!-- { % endif %} -->
  254. <h3>Contrasts</h3>
  255. <p>A contrast matrix was generated for each subject. Except
  256. in very rare cases, these should be identical, so these should be
  257. inspected to ensure no unexpected differences are present.</p>
  258. <details open>
  259. <summary class="heading-1">Subject: 01</summary>
  260. <img src="sub-01/figures/level-run_sub-01_contrasts.svg" />
  261. </details>
  262. <details>
  263. <summary><em>...</em></summary>
  264. <details>
  265. <summary class="heading-1">Subject: 02</summary>
  266. <img src="sub-02/figures/level-run_sub-02_contrasts.svg" />
  267. </details>
  268. <details>
  269. <summary class="heading-1">Subject: 03</summary>
  270. <img src="sub-03/figures/level-run_sub-03_contrasts.svg" />
  271. </details>
  272. </details>
  273. <!-- { % endfor %} -->
  274. </div>
  275. <div id="contrasts">
  276. <h1 class="sub-report-title">Contrasts</h1>
  277. <h2>Subject level</h2>
  278. <h3>Subject: 01</h3>
  279. <h4>word &gt; pseudo</h4>
  280. <img src="sub-01/figures/level-run_name-subject_sub-01_contrast-wordGtPseudo_stat-t_ortho.png" />
  281. <h4>task vs. baseline</h4>
  282. <img src="sub-01/figures/level-run_name-subject_sub-01_contrast-taskVsBaseline_stat-t_ortho.png" />
  283. <h4>trial_type.pseudoword</h4>
  284. <img src="sub-01/figures/level-run_name-subject_sub-01_contrast-trialTypePseudoword_stat-t_ortho.png" />
  285. <h4>trial_type.word</h4>
  286. <img src="sub-01/figures/level-run_name-subject_sub-01_contrast-trialTypeWord_stat-t_ortho.png" />
  287. <h3>Subject: 02</h3>
  288. <h4>word &gt; pseudo</h4>
  289. <img src="sub-02/figures/level-run_name-subject_sub-02_contrast-wordGtPseudo_stat-t_ortho.png" />
  290. <h4>task vs. baseline</h4>
  291. <img src="sub-02/figures/level-run_name-subject_sub-02_contrast-taskVsBaseline_stat-t_ortho.png" />
  292. <h4>trial_type.pseudoword</h4>
  293. <img src="sub-02/figures/level-run_name-subject_sub-02_contrast-trialTypePseudoword_stat-t_ortho.png" />
  294. <h4>trial_type.word</h4>
  295. <img src="sub-02/figures/level-run_name-subject_sub-02_contrast-trialTypeWord_stat-t_ortho.png" />
  296. <h3>Subject: 03</h3>
  297. <h4>word &gt; pseudo</h4>
  298. <img src="sub-03/figures/level-run_name-subject_sub-03_contrast-wordGtPseudo_stat-t_ortho.png" />
  299. <h4>task vs. baseline</h4>
  300. <img src="sub-03/figures/level-run_name-subject_sub-03_contrast-taskVsBaseline_stat-t_ortho.png" />
  301. <h4>trial_type.pseudoword</h4>
  302. <img src="sub-03/figures/level-run_name-subject_sub-03_contrast-trialTypePseudoword_stat-t_ortho.png" />
  303. <h4>trial_type.word</h4>
  304. <img src="sub-03/figures/level-run_name-subject_sub-03_contrast-trialTypeWord_stat-t_ortho.png" />
  305. <h2>T-test level</h2>
  306. <h3></h3>
  307. <h4>word &gt; pseudo</h4>
  308. <img src="figures/level-dataset_name-tTest_contrast-wordGtPseudo_stat-t_ortho.png" />
  309. <h3></h3>
  310. <h4>task vs. baseline</h4>
  311. <img src="figures/level-dataset_name-tTest_contrast-taskVsBaseline_stat-t_ortho.png" />
  312. <h2>F-test level</h2>
  313. <h3></h3>
  314. <h4>any_words</h4>
  315. <img src="figures/level-dataset_name-FTest_contrast-anyWords_stat-F_ortho.png" />
  316. </div>
  317. <div id="about">
  318. <h1 class="sub-report-title">About</h1>
  319. <ul>
  320. <li>Fitlins version: 0.9.2+132.g48b08df</li>
  321. <li>Fitlins command: <tt>/home/shank/miniconda3/envs/fitlins39/bin/fitlins /home/shank/HDDLinux/Stanford/data/narps-multiverse/OpenNeuro/ds000003/ /home/shank/HDDLinux/Stanford/fitlins/outputs/ds000003/nistats_blurto dataset --participant-label 01 02 03 --space MNI152NLin2009cAsym -d /home/shank/HDDLinux/Stanford/data/narps-multiverse/ds000003/derivatives/fmriprep -m /home/shank/HDDLinux/Stanford/fitlins/models/model-ds0003_smdl.json --estimator nistats --smoothing 5.0:l1:isoblurto --drift-model cosine -w /home/shank/HDDLinux/Stanford/fitlins/workdir/ds000003/nistats_blurto --n-cpus=3 --mem-gb=15 --debug</tt></li>
  322. <li>Date processed: 2022-01-13 13:34:15 -0800</li>
  323. </ul>
  324. </div>
  325. </body>
  326. </html>